Q: Is 1,619,853 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,619,853 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,619,853 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1619853 can be evenly divided by 1 3 29 43 87 129 433 1,247 1,299 3,741 12,557 18,619 37,671 55,857 539,951 and 1,619,853, with no remainder.

Since 1,619,853 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,619,853, it is not a prime number.
